GRAMPUS


Meaning of GRAMPUS in English

[gram.pus] n [alter. of ME graspey, grapay, fr. MF graspeis, fr. gras fat (fr. L crassus) + peis fish, fr. L piscis--more at crass, fish] (ca. 1529) 1: a dolphin (Grampus griseus) of temperate and tropical seas; also: any of various small cetaceans

2: the giant whip scorpion (Mastigoproctus giganteus) of the southern U.S.
